You’ll find the city of Swansea halfway along the South Wales coastline, between the big natural harbour of Milford Haven to the west and Welsh capital Cardiff, 40 miles to the east. Swansea is the second biggest city in Wales and stands just below the M4 motorway, which leads east to Cardiff. If you follow the M4 via the Severn Bridge, across the water into England, London is a 186-mile drive east. Visitors with a hire car will find that Swansea stands next to a peninsula called The Gower, a popular scenic area with acclaimed sandy beaches; while inland are the hills and valleys of the Lliw uplands, Black Mountain and Brecon Beacons.

The city doesn’t have its own beach but does have a lively marina area and commercial docks. As well as shopping and exploring, there’s a good variety of things to see and do. Swansea’s highlights range from the LC, Wales’ biggest waterpark, to Clyne Gardens, a beautiful 19th-century botanical park. Elsewhere the National Waterfront Museum aims to celebrate Welsh industrial history, while the Dylan Thomas Centre has a collection dedicated to the famed local poet.
